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ary connection between our customers and the technician team
  • Help customers and support the shop (no task is too small)
  • Greet customers warmly and provide a friendly, professional experience
  • Answer incoming calls promptly and assist customers with service questions
  • Sell recommended maintenance and repair services
  • Enter and track customer and vehicle information in shop management software
  • Tag vehicles and document service needs upon arrival
  • Build repair estimates and communicate recommendations clearly
  • Obtain customer authorization for repairs
  • Work closely with technicians to review inspection results and service recommendations
  • Assign work orders based on technician availability and skill level
  • Track vehicle progress and maintain clear notes in work orders
  • Notify customers when vehicles are ready and arrange payment and vehicle pickup
  • Perform occasional vehicle road tests
  • Assist with general shop operations when needed to support workflow
